Mouse and keyboard: Razer targets the workplace

Razer has introduced a new mouse and keyboard that are explicitly not aimed at gamers. The Pro Click and Pro Type are intended for the workplace and – unlike what is usual with Razer – are therefore very inconspicuous.

Both devices are white, the accents are light gray. There is no RGB lighting on either the mouse or the keyboard. Usually the colored LEDs are characteristic of the products of the Californian manufacturer.

The Pro Type keyboard has a classic structure with twelve F-keys and a number pad. Razer’s orange-colored mechanical switches are used as switches, which have a tactile stop but no click. Accordingly, they should be quiet enough not to disturb anyone at work.

Keyboard keys fully programmable

Razer states that the switches have a durability of up to 80 million clicks. The Pro Type can also be wirelessly connected to up to four devices via WLAN and Bluetooth. The keys are fully programmable and can also be assigned macros – the keyboard is therefore also suitable for gaming. The backlight is white.

The new mouse Pro Click from Razer (Image: Razer)

The mouse Pro Click was designed in collaboration with the Humanscale design studio and is ergonomically shaped. The wrist is positioned at a 30 degree angle, which is intended to reduce stress. The mouse should be suitable for both small and large hands.

Razer’s optical 5G sensor is used to scan the position. The mouse has eight buttons, all of which can be programmed and should allow up to 50 million clicks. The Pro Click can be connected to up to four devices, the battery should last 400 hours on one charge.

The Pro Type keyboard costs 150 euros, the Pro Click mouse 110 euros. A gray mouse pad is also available for 12 euros. The new products are available in Razer’s online shop, and the devices should also be available from specialist retailers from August 27, 2020.
